Spaces:
Runtime error
Runtime error
Update src/lib/tw-filesystem-api.js
Browse files- src/lib/tw-filesystem-api.js +10 -1
src/lib/tw-filesystem-api.js
CHANGED
@@ -34,8 +34,17 @@ const showOpenFilePicker = async () => {
|
|
34 |
return handle;
|
35 |
};
|
36 |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
37 |
export default {
|
38 |
available,
|
39 |
showOpenFilePicker,
|
40 |
-
showSaveFilePicker
|
|
|
41 |
};
|
|
|
34 |
return handle;
|
35 |
};
|
36 |
|
37 |
+
const showDirectoryPicker = async (optId, optStartIn) => {
|
38 |
+
const handle = await window.showDirectoryPicker({
|
39 |
+
id: optId || "pm-directory-picker",
|
40 |
+
mode: "readwrite",
|
41 |
+
startIn: optStartIn || "documents",
|
42 |
+
});
|
43 |
+
return handle;
|
44 |
+
};
|
45 |
export default {
|
46 |
available,
|
47 |
showOpenFilePicker,
|
48 |
+
showSaveFilePicker,
|
49 |
+
showDirectoryPicker
|
50 |
};
|